Product Description

Manufacturer's Description

Buffalo DriveStation USB 2.0 Hard Disk is a simple solution to back up your important data. The Power Saving Utility constantly monitors data access to the hard drive and automatically redcues power consumption when the unit is idle and the TurboUSB software increases data transfer speeds via USB. The Secure Lock Ware software encrypts and protects your important personal data from theft and unauthorised access and with Auto Power On/Off Function, the DriveStation automatically turns on/off with your Windows PC

    5.0 out of 5 stars Excellent media drive, 30 Oct 2008
    By Steve "fenlander" (Cambridge, UK) - See all my reviews
    This review is from: Buffalo Drivestation 1TB USB 2.0 External Hard Drive (Electronics)
    My Buffalo was ordered last Friday and delivered on Tuesday (free delivery). Having had a buffalo drive before I expected it to be quiet and reliable. So far I have not been disappointed. It is completely silent, runs very cool and is completely invisible behind my Sony media centre PC.

    Formatted capacity is 931GB - normal for a nominal 1TB drive. The drive comes formatted with FAT32 and I used Vista to convert it to NTFS, then discovered that this is the first thing the included software offers to do for you. I installed the turbo mode software, but cannot comment on whether it really speeds things up - subjectively I see little difference in speed between this drive and the WD Passport I had attached previously. However, the power management utility is really useful if, like me, you are using the drive to serve large media files to a home media centre. I have set it up to power down the drive after 15 minutes of inactivity (it powers up again as soon as it is accessed).

    One point to bear in mind if you are moving large amounts of data from a previous drive - copying between 2 USB drives on the same system is really slow. It took three and a half hours to move 130GB of data from my old system in this way. I'm sure this is due to the limitations of USB 2.0 and nothing to do with this drive specifically.
